抑郁症患者脂质代谢紊乱的研究进展
Research Progress of Lipid Metabolism Disorder in Patients with Depression

摘要: 目前抑郁症的发病机制尚不明确,大量研究提示脂质代谢异常与抑郁症的发病关系密切。本文系统综述抑郁症与脂质代谢的研究进展,为抑郁症的研究提供新的思路。
Abstract: At present, the pathogenesis of depression is not clear, a large number of studies suggest that abnormal lipid metabolism is closely related to the onset of depression. This paper systematically reviews the research progress of depression and lipid metabolism, and provides new ideas for the study of depression.
